Quick note for the sync: the Paylark retry worker was double-charging on flaky gateway timeouts because we generated a fresh idempotency key per attempt. Fix is in — key is now derived from the order ID plus attempt window, so retries collapse cleanly. Staging looks good after 500 replayed failures. The passing build is below.

session token of bahaf-kawig = htk9_82f95f87e

Subject: Memtrace cut-over complete

Team,

Cut-over to Memtrace v2 for GPU memory profiling finished last night. Old v1 agents are disabled; any tickets referencing v1 dashboards should be closed as resolved-by-migration. Sampling overhead is now under 2% and allocation traces include kernel names. Known gap: profiles older than 30 days were not migrated. Point customers at the v2 docs for setup questions. For reference when troubleshooting, the agent now runs with the following configuration.

settings of bagaf-bawip:
[aldax]
port = 5000
region = south-4
host = aldax.brasklabs.corp
team = brivan
timeout_ms = 2000
retries = 2

Subject: DR drill — InkLedger PDF renderer

Drill scheduled Thursday. Scope: fail the InkLedger invoice renderer over to the Dravenport standby, verify output parity on 50 sample invoices, fail back. Review window is 45 minutes. Please observe the standby unlock step; the console will request the restore passphrase at that point, which is:

strongbox words: ralax-sileth-queniel-zorvan-drumir-gordor-kasok-julox-fenwyn-gormir-quenath-fraiel-ralys-fenath

Ticket #2907 — Signature check fails on report builder export

Support: customers exporting from the Tallyvane report builder see a signature verification error after the sorting-stability patch. The patch changed row ordering in grouped exports, which altered the serialized payload, so exports signed before the patch now fail verification against cached manifests. Advise customers to regenerate reports; old exports cannot be re-verified. Fresh exports are signed with the key below.

signing key of fadug-haweg = bky19_x2JJNa4RuE34mQa9TgK